OverviewBatman, the Dark Knight, prowls the shadowy streets of Gotham City with his partner Robin, the Boy Wonder, putting fear into the hearts of the bad guys. Everybody's favourite super hero comics have been turned into easy-to-read chapter books featuring new stories with original art by DC illustrators. These books are colourful, attractive, and accessible. They provide children with examples of bravery and loyalty to emulate, while introducing them to the pleasures of reading. His books for Capstone include Impossible Victory: The Battle of Stalingrad, D-Day: The Battle for Normandy, and Weapons, Gear, and Uniforms of World War I. Erik Doescher is a concept artist for Gearbox Software and a professional illustrator. He has freelanced with DC Comics for almost 20 years, in addition to many other licensed properties. He lives in Texas with his wife, five kids, two cats, and two fish. Mike DeCarlo is a longtime contributor of comic art whose range extends from Batman and Iron Man to Bugs Bunny and Scooby-Doo. He resides in Connecticut with his wife and four children. Lee Loughridge has been working in comics for more than fifteen years. He currently lives in sunny California in a tent on the beach.
